New Showbiz Analysis

Facing the Giants is designed to uphold traditional social, religious, and gender hierarchies. It centers on a cohesive, faith-based message that reinforces established Western cultural norms and patriarchal structures. By focusing on a homogeneous demographic and avoiding multi-layered complexities, the film reinforces traditionalist values.

Category Breakdown

Does Facing the Giants have LGBTQ+ representation?

Minimal

The film does not include any LGBTQ+ characters or explore queer relationships.

How does Facing the Giants portray gender?

Minimal

The film reinforces traditional gender roles, with the male coach serving as the central leader and the female character primarily supporting him.

How racially and ethnically diverse is Facing the Giants?

Minimal

The cast is predominantly white and rural, with no significant racial diversity or non-white characters in key roles.

How does Facing the Giants represent religion and culture?

Minimal

The film promotes a singular Christian moral framework and emphasizes the importance of the nuclear family.

Does Facing the Giants include disability representation?

Minimal

The film does not depict any characters with physical, neurodivergent, or mental health disabilities.

Official Synopsis

A losing coach with an underdog football team faces their giants of fear and failure on and off the field to surprising results.
